FITB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

575 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Fifth Third Bancorp (FITB)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$11.9B — down 9.2% from $13.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 67 funds opened new FITB positions and 58 closed out — a net gain of 9 holders — while 199 added to existing stakes and 222 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ity International, opening a new position worth an estimated $150M. The largest seller was Boston Partners, cutting an estimated $199M.
